At 4/30/13 06:37 AM, test-object wrote:At 4/30/13 06:14 AM, Aigis wrote: Stylisation of anatomy is easier if you actually know anatomy.Ancient Egyptians had TONS of style and shit propotions.
You need to stop assuming that originality comes from not knowing how to do anything, Test.It certainly doesn't hurt to get some variation going, artistically speaking. I'm of the firm belief that we're already putting far too much emphasis on anatomy and overlooking other flaws in the progress. In favour of having an arm being the right length, we miss the fact that an entire piece has nothing particularly interesting going for it, or even worse, trying to 'fix' the one thing interesting (or "wrong").
I'm not saying I have it 'right'. No-one is 'right' when it comes to artsy stuff. Sure, you can give advice on anatomy, great. I personally just don't give a shit about that stuff stemming from the Renaissance, myself. I'm just trying to make us look less like a shitty highschool teacher and more like pirates. We need to discover and loot ideas with a varied crew as opposed to being the captain's parrot.

At 4/30/13 05:49 AM, test-object wrote:At 4/26/13 12:18 PM, Template88 wrote: studying some proportions or anatomy couldn't hurt you, i'm noticing alot of structural problems due to your weakness in this area, such as overtly long necks and misshapen asymmetrical forms.So did Modigiani. Your point?
Slaurak555: Whilst anatomy is "important", you mainly just need to keep on drawing. Anatomy will follow along the way in a stylized manner. Don't try and force it by learning from books or it might come out very standardized and ill-fitting. What you mainly should be thinking about is the composition. Plan ahead an interesting pose and angle. They're all posing in quite a bland fashion right now and the lack of any sort of colour patterns or shades make it really boring. (Stay away from the soft edged brushes by the way)
Your handdrawn stuff is actually way better. "Shutup" is quite great even. Give us more of those and take high-quality pics of dat shit to do it justice :)
